Schwyz: the TelFirst model from Atupri costs CHF 451.00 a month for an adult with a CHF 300 deductible and accident cover, in 2026. The table below gives the whole grid: every age band, every deductible, with and without accident cover.

At CHF 451.00, TelFirst is not the lowest premium here: Agrisano goes down to CHF 400.20. A named model does not guarantee the best price — it guarantees a care pathway.

On average, TelFirst costs CHF 508.80 less per year than Atupri's basic insurance in the same place, for exactly the same cover defined by law. In exchange, you accept the model's care pathway.

The full grid

Adult (26 and over)

DeductibleWith accidentWithout accident
300CHF 451.00CHF 428.50
500CHF 439.40CHF 417.40
1'000CHF 410.20CHF 389.70
1'500CHF 381.00CHF 362.00
2'000CHF 351.90CHF 334.30
2'500CHF 322.70CHF 306.60

Young adult (19–25)

DeductibleWith accidentWithout accident
300CHF 338.30CHF 321.40
500CHF 326.70CHF 310.40
1'000CHF 297.50CHF 282.60
1'500CHF 268.30CHF 254.90
2'000CHF 239.20CHF 227.20
2'500CHF 210.00CHF 199.50

Child (0–18)

DeductibleWith accidentWithout accident
0CHF 121.80CHF 115.70
100CHF 116.00CHF 110.20
200CHF 110.20CHF 104.70
400CHF 98.50CHF 93.60
600CHF 86.80CHF 82.50
